Using a single short film as a source, I decided to create a psychedellic video using Boards of Canada as the soundscape. "Aquarius" might be the best introductory song to BoC, whom I consider one of the most important and influential musical acts of the new millennium. For this video, I wasn't as worried about beat syncopation or timing. I felt the initial footage allowed for more organic visuals. A major influence and inspiration was from the exhibit "West of Center" at the Denver Museum of Contemporary Art. Counterculture, psychedelics, and self-expression were major themes, and I was particularly influenced by the "psychedelic reel" that was playing. Enjoy the trip.
